What are the benefits of swimming for overall health and fitness ?

What are the benefits of swimming for overall health and fitness ?

Swimming offers numerous benefits for overall health and fitness, including improved cardiovascular health, muscle strength and tone, joint mobility and flexibility, weight management, mental health, injury recovery and rehabilitation, and socialization. It is a low-impact, high-intensity workout that engages all major muscle groups in the body, making it an effective way to build strength and tone muscles without putting undue stress on the joints. Additionally, the buoyancy of water helps to reduce pressure on the joints, making swimming an ideal exercise for people with arthritis or other joint issues. Swimming also burns a significant number of calories, making it an effective way to manage weight. The rhythmic nature of swimming can be meditative, helping to clear the mind and promote relaxation. Overall, swimming is a great way to improve overall health and fitness.

How can women maintain bone health as they age ?

How can women maintain bone health as they age ?

Maintaining bone health is crucial for women as they age. Here are some tips to help them keep their bones strong and healthy: 1. Get Enough Calcium and Vitamin D: Women should aim to get at least 1,200 milligrams of calcium per day through food sources like dairy products, leafy greens, and fortified foods. Vitamin D helps the body absorb calcium, and it's recommended that women get at least 600-800 IU of vitamin D daily from sunlight, food, or supplements. 2. Engage in Weight-Bearing Exercises: Weight-bearing exercises like walking, jogging, dancing, or lifting weights can help strengthen bones by putting stress on them. This stress signals the body to build more bone, making them stronger over time. Aim for at least 30 minutes of weight-bearing exercise most days of the week. 3. Practice Good Posture and Body Mechanics: Good posture and body mechanics can help prevent fractures by reducing the risk of falls. Stand tall with your shoulders back and your head held high. Use proper body mechanics when lifting heavy objects, bending, or reaching overhead. 4. Quit Smoking and Limit Alcohol Intake: Smoking has been linked to decreased bone density and an increased risk of fractures. If you smoke, consider quitting to improve your bone health. While moderate alcohol consumption may not harm bones, heavy drinking can lead to bone loss. Stick to no more than one drink per day for women. 5. Talk to Your Doctor About Bone Health: As women age, it's important to discuss bone health with a healthcare provider. They may recommend a bone density test to assess your risk of osteoporosis and suggest lifestyle changes or medications if needed. If you have a family history of osteoporosis or other risk factors, your doctor may recommend starting bone-building medications earlier rather than waiting until menopause or later life stages.

What is sports biomechanics and how does it apply to athletic performance ?

What is sports biomechanics and how does it apply to athletic performance ?

Sports biomechanics is a subdiscipline that applies mechanics principles to study human movement in sports and exercise. It focuses on how forces and motion affect the body during physical activity, combining knowledge from physics, biology, engineering, and other areas for understanding and improving athletic performance. Key concepts include kinematics, kinetics, and dynamics. Applications of sports biomechanics include injury prevention through gait analysis and movement optimization; technique improvement via motion analysis and force plates; equipment design considering ergonomics and material science; training programs that incorporate resistance, flexibility, and stability training; performance analysis using data analysis and feedback systems; and recovery strategies like physical therapy and rest-activity balance.

What is the proper breathing technique while running ?

What is the proper breathing technique while running ?

Proper breathing technique is crucial for runners to improve performance, reduce fatigue, and prevent injuries. Diaphragmatic breathing involves taking deep breaths using the diaphragm muscle for efficient oxygen exchange. Rhythmic breathing matches breathing rhythm to stride pattern, promoting even and consistent breathing. Nasal breathing warms and humidifies air, but mouth breathing can be used when necessary. Relaxation and good posture are also important for optimal breathing mechanics. Incorporating these techniques into your running routine can enhance your overall running experience.

How do sports supplements work ?

How do sports supplements work ?

Sports supplements are designed to enhance athletic performance, improve recovery, and support overall health by providing essential nutrients. They work in various ways: 1. **Energy Production**: Carbohydrates replenish glycogen stores, delay fatigue, and maintain performance levels; Creatine increases short-term power and strength. 2. **Muscle Growth and Repair**: Protein supports muscle recovery and building; BCAAs reduce muscle soreness and improve endurance. 3. **Hydration and Electrolyte Balance**: Electrolytes prevent dehydration, cramping, and maintain muscle function. 4. **Joint Health and Recovery**: Glucosamine and Chondroitin may reduce joint pain; Omega-3 fatty acids reduce inflammation. 5. **Performance Enhancement**: Caffeine improves endurance and focus; Beta-alanine delays muscle fatigue. Supplements should complement a balanced diet and their use should be guided by healthcare professionals.

How does network latency affect online gaming ?

How does network latency affect online gaming ?

Network latency, or "lag," is the delay in data transmission between a player's device and the gaming server. This delay can significantly impact online gaming by affecting gameplay smoothness, multiplayer interaction, game design, and user experience. High latency can cause input delay, movement jitter, synchronization issues, communication delays, and disconnections, making games frustrating and unplayable. In contrast, low latency offers responsive controls, smooth movement, fair play, effective communication, and an immersive experience. Game developers use optimization strategies like client-side prediction and server-side interpolation to minimize latency's effects. Managing network latency is crucial for maintaining a high-quality online gaming environment.
